Increasing
anti-sway bar diameter, or adding a rear sway bar,
can greatly improve handling and stability, whether
in a sports car, a motor home or a heavily loaded
truck. In a lowered or raised vehicle, anti-sway bars
can also compensate for dynamic handling changes.
Hellwig Anti-Sway Bars use 4140 chrome-moly spring-grade
steel, and bars are entriely heat-formed and coined
as one piece, for strength and resistance to torsion.

Body
Roll Resistance
Body
roll is reduced by the torsional effect of Hellwig
Anti-Sway Bars, which transfer pressure from outboard
wheels to inboard wheels in a turn. That means weight
is more evenly distributed to all four wheels, helping
to keep your vehicle more level with the road, and
improving your overall control.

Pre-assemble the sway bar before installation.
Install bar, making sure to leave it loose enough
for as needed adjustments. When you are satisfied
with the alignment of the end links and clearance
on the bar, you can then tighten it to the recommend
torque ratings.
